To study Earth’s great diversity of organisms, biologists must give each organism a name. Biologists also must organize living things into groups in a logical way. Therefore, biologists need a classification system. The science of naming and grouping organisms is called . systematics. In the 1730s, Carolus Linnaeus developed a naming system ...

Today most scientists classify all living organisms into six major groups, called kingdoms. These six kingdoms are Archaebacteia, Eubacteria, Protista, Fungi, Plant, and Animal. Each of the six kingdoms has a unique set of characteristics that identify its members.

Classification of Living Things : aka "taxonomy" There are lots and lots and lots and lots and lots of different types of organisms out there. Taxonomy attempts to organize all of these organisms into increasingly smaller & smaller groups until you are left with a group of all the same type of organism (namely, a species).

CLASSIFICATION=TAXONOMY. First System of classification-Aristotle. All living organisms were broken down into two groups- plants and animals. Bad system because it was not specific enough (too many living organisms) Present system of classification-Linnaeus- a Swedish physician. Broke down living organisms into Kingdoms. A classification system based on five kingdoms of organisms was preferred by taxonomists for many years. 1) But further studies of bacteria have shown that there are two important subtypes with very different morphologies and properties. 2) Recognition of these two broad types of bacteria has driven the acceptance of a newer, six-kingdom system
